Deathstalkers Biology The Deathstalker scorpion a member of the Buthidae family is a small yellowbrown creature with a distinctive black triangularshaped tail Its average size is around 57 centimeters 23 inches in length The scorpions distinctive pincers and a venomous stinger at the end of its tail are a testament to its defensive capabilities Distribution The Deathstalker scorpion is primarily found in arid and semiarid regions of the Middle East and North Africa including countries like Israel Saudi Arabia Iran Egypt and Algeria Its preferred habitat includes rocky deserts sandy plains and areas with scattered vegetation The Venom The Deathstalkers venom is a complex cocktail of neurotoxins that target the nervous system The most potent component is chlorotoxin a small peptide that binds to potassium channels in neurons This disrupts the flow of nerve impulses leading to a range of symptoms including excruciating pain muscle spasms paralysis respiratory failure and even death The venoms potency is amplified by the fact that it is delivered directly into the bloodstream through the stinger Impact on Humans Deathstalker stings are extremely painful and can be lifethreatening especially for children the elderly and individuals with underlying medical conditions The symptoms of a Deathstalker sting can develop rapidly and include Intense pain The pain associated with a Deathstalker sting is often described as unbearable 3 and can last for several hours Swelling The area around the sting site will become inflamed and swollen Nausea and vomiting The venom can cause gastrointestinal distress leading to nausea vomiting and abdominal cramps Muscle weakness The venoms neurotoxic effects can lead to muscle weakness tremors and paralysis Respiratory distress In severe cases the venom can affect breathing leading to shortness of breath chest tightness and respiratory failure Cardiovascular problems Deathstalker venom can also affect the heart leading to irregular heartbeat low blood pressure and even cardiac arrest Treatment Immediate medical attention is crucial for any suspected Deathstalker sting Prompt administration of antivenom is essential to neutralize the venom and prevent severe complications However the effectiveness of antivenom depends on several factors including the amount of venom injected the individuals sensitivity and the availability of appropriate antivenom Medical Applications While the venom of the Deathstalker scorpion is undoubtedly dangerous it also possesses remarkable therapeutic potential Researchers have been exploring the use of scorpion venom and its components in a variety of medical applications including Cancer treatment Chlorotoxin the main neurotoxin in Deathstalker venom has shown promising results in targeting and destroying cancer cells Autoimmune disorders Scorpion venom components have been investigated for their potential to modulate the immune system and treat autoimmune disorders like rheumatoid arthritis and multiple sclerosis Pain management Scorpion venom components have been explored for their potential analgesic properties providing pain relief for chronic conditions Neurological conditions Scorpion venom components are being investigated for their potential to treat neurological conditions like Parkinsons disease Alzheimers disease and stroke Ethical Challenges The
